In the face of unrest in the city, the supervisory authorities have taken action to combat violations。
— the “tea fee” has been reintroduced in shenzhen city, where intermediaries have been banned for life。
In late march, the market heard news that some new dishes in the shenzhen central district had to pay for tea before buying a house. According to an intermediary, “the total price is $11. 5 million, `the cost of tea' more than $700,000.” “the total price is 22 million and `the cost of tea' 1. 5 million.”
On 3 april, the directorate of housing and construction of the district of bouan issued a circular to the relevant departments, such as joint market supervision, public security and taxation, to investigate violations of the right of housing companies and intermediaries to charge non-priced charges such as “drinking tea” and to state that they would suspend the right to sign the entire network of sources of housing if found。
On 27 april, the shenzhen city association of real estate intermediaries posted a disciplinary notice on its network of officials, which concluded that china's native property employees, zhang jinqian, had taken advantage of the company's branch in the centre of china's original property after his departure, to ask consumers for “drinking tea” in order to sell hot house property. Despite attempts to do so, the nature of the act was so bad that it was blacklisted and banned for life, and the corresponding adverse records were copied to the relevant letter-and-letter institutions。
• “operation loan” flows to the city for housing, and the supervisory authority requires banks to conduct a full review。
Currently, the interest rate on mortgages is close to 5 per cent, while the interest rate on mortgages is about 4 per cent, which has been reversed, and the recent “business loan” irregularities in shenzhen have been flowing into the market。
This phenomenon is being urgently investigated by the supervisory authorities. On 22 april, the central bank of shenzhen, the people's bank of china, announced a preliminary check: there were cases in the bailiwick where individual commercial banks had customers who purchased the house in full and applied for a “business loan” as collateral against the new property. The bank and the shenzhen bank insurance supervisory authority have requested commercial banks to conduct a comprehensive inventory of the irregular flow of credit funds into the real estate sector。
— developer's possession of a “second light” made by the seller, and the competent authorities limit the transaction to his locket。
In the case of real estate development projects for which a pre-sale permit has been granted or for which a current sale has been filed, the owner of the commodity house is required to make a full sale of the house within a specified period of time. However, there have been several pushes on some of shenzhen's premises。
“a building divided into three sales to send a signal of light each time to the people must be resolutely combated.” zhang xifan, director of housing and construction, shenzhen city, said that the housing sector had now taken measures against the project developers, such as restricting the use of netting, and had handed over to the authorities the illegal materials sold。
- the price of the second-hand room has jumped and the authorities have carried out an unusual check of the increase。
“shell looking for a house” data show that the 11 second-hand rooms closed in the fourth quarter of 2019 at a unit price of between $120,000 and $147,000 per square metre each. In contrast, 24 sets of offers per square metre are currently on sale. Based on a minimum of 83 square metres of registered premises, single sets also increased by a minimum of nearly $2 million。
In response to the rise in second-hand house prices in hot areas, the shenzhen city housing authority expressed its opinion that some of the owners ' listings were too high and that they were in serious contradiction with the market situation and would deal seriously with bad market practices, such as malicious house prices。
The shell searching platform issued a statement on 26 april to upgrade the information dissemination and clearance system, actively cooperate with the competent authorities in data collection and reporting, and immediately lay down small areas and buildings that are designated and restricted by the authorities。

“the problem of inadequate housing is behind the `price reversal' between the new and second-hand houses.” according to wang tsai, director of the centre for research and development of real estate and urban construction in shenzhen, shenzhen is home to about half a million new inhabitants each year, but there are no more than 3 million square metres in stock for the sale of goods。
Shenzhen has the smallest land area of less than 2,000 square kilometres in four broad northern and deep cities, with a de facto population of more than 20 million and a population density greater than that of the north。
At the same time, no less than 974 square kilometres of land will be unexploited by 2020, in accordance with the regulations governing the shenzhen basic ecological control line. In order to stabilize the share of industrial land use and to safeguard the demand for industrial space, the share of industrial land in shenzhen should not be less than 30 per cent by 2020. Deleting land such as living facilities, commercial services and so forth, the land available for residential development is “stretching”。
On the one hand, there is little room for manoeuvre in existing residential development and, on the other hand, the “population dividend” of scientific and technological innovation, further exacerbating the housing demand paradox. In addition, shenzhen's average age is 33 years, and the younger demographic structure and rapid increase in the number of students in school have also made the price of the degree room “dumbling”。
“other urban housing prices are more stable and even `sliding', while shenzhen is exceptionally `hard' and even hot, with the impact of the epidemic, rising house prices and rising costs, affecting the development of enterprises and the confidence of employees.” an executive of a technology company said that on the one hand, enterprises may choose to move out to lower-cost cities, such as the peri-urban or mid-western provinces of the pearl triangle, while on the other hand, abnormally high house prices may have a negative impact on urban attractiveness. Many experts felt that, in the face of current supply and demand conflicts, stock resources such as “urban villages” should be mobilized. The shenzhen housing construction plan (2016-2020) shows that by the end of 2014, shenzhen housing stock stood at 559 million square metres, with 48 per cent of the total housing units built by the original village and by the villagers themselves, as well as the provision of accommodation in industrial areas. According to li yu jia, the chief researcher of the centre for housing policy research in guangdong province, the solution lies in a substantial increase in the supply of commercial housing and the acceleration of public housing construction。
Faced with the potential “squeezing out effect” of high housing prices, shenzhen proposed the construction of 1 million low-cost public housing units between 2018 and 2035。
In order to carry out the task of housing supply, shenzhen city planning and natural resources agency issued on 8 may the provisional provisions for the reform of the housing system in shenzhen city to accelerate the supply of housing land, identifying 11 housing land supply channels and adding seven housing land supply channels, in addition to the original new supply of land, urban renewal, upgrading of squatter areas, construction of land consolidation projects and construction of four supply channels, for the former rural collectives to compensate for undeveloped (transferred) land, historical legacy of undeveloped concessions, unoccupied land, built legal land, vacant stock areas for institutional enterprises, infrastructure land allocation and integrated development of rail transport。
Shenzhen city's deputy director of planning and natural resources, wang tsai, indicated that since 2020 shenzhen city has been increasing the supply of land for residential use. In that year, 293. 2 hectares of land were planned for residential use, accounting for nearly 25 per cent of the total planned land for construction, almost double the 150 hectares planned for 2019。
To date, shenzhen is known to have supplied 30 54 hectares of residential land and is organizing 12 78 hectares of residential land。
